    The left side thing is about the baby putting pressure on your Vena Cava. But if you have this issue, you'll feel it. I occasionally start to get a bit dizzy/nauseous in certain positions on my back.

    I have a snoogle pillow and use it to generally stay on either side, primarily my left but I switch to my right occasionally. If I'm on my back I'll use it to tilt one hip up a bit. BUT, I am a stomach sleeper, and with the snoogle I've devised a way I can lay on my stomach with a big hole in the middle and all the pressure on my shoulders and hips. I shape it sort of like a prenatal massage table. Its perfect for falling back to sleep in the middle of the night, which is a big issue for me.
